The Arab League have appointed the Egyptian pop star Tamer Hosny as its ambassador regarding blood donation services, in a big ceremony that took place Sunday at the league's headquarters, in the presence of its vice president and the Egyptian health minister.

The league gave the title to Hosny due to his numerous humanistic initiatives in Egypt and other Arab countries, including him launching medical aid campaigns to Palestinian, Iraqi, Egyptian, Syrian and Lybian victims of wars, revolutions and violence, and always informing his fans about the importance of blood donation.

And by studying the impacts of his activism, it was obvious that Hosny had the biggest effective fan base in the Middle East. In his speech during the celebration, he made an open call for blood donation around the world and asked the audience to spread the word.
